Taguchi Loss Function Analysis (Appendix) Duramold specializes in manufacturing molded plastic panels to be fitted on car doors. The blueprint specification for the thickness of a high-demand model calls for 0.1875 ± 0.0025 inch. It costs $120 to manufacture and $150 to scrap a part that does not meet these specifications. The thickness measure for the unit just completed is 0.1893 inch.

Required

1. Use the Taguchi Loss Function, L(x), to determine:

a. The value of the cost coefficient, k

b. The amount of loss for the unit, L(x = 0.1893)

2. Assume that Duramold can eliminate the uneven thickness by adding a production worker, at the critical production point, for $6 per unit. Under this assumption:

a. At what tolerance should the panels be manufactured? Show calculations.

b. What should be the production specification for these panels?
